MDDR Subsystem
Microsemi Proprietary UG0446 User Guide Revision 7.0
32
If 2 GB of DDR memory is connected to MDDR, only 8 regions are available (0-7). The following table
shows the DDR regions available for address mode settings.
If 1 GB of DDR memory is connected to MDDR, only 4 regions are available (0-4). The following table
shows the DDR regions available for address mode settings.
3.6
How to Use MDDR in IGLOO2 Device
This section describes how to use MDDR in the IGLOO2 devices. To configure the IGLOO2 device
features and then build a complete system, use the System Builder graphical design wizard in the Libero
Software.
The following image shows the initial System Builder window where you can select the features that you
require. For details on how to launch the System Builder wizard and a detailed information on how to use
it, refer the
IGLOO2 System Builder User Guide
. You can also use CoreABC based initialization as
described in
Igloo2 Standalone Peripheral Initialization User Guide
.
Table 19 •
Accessed DDR Memory Regions Based on Mode Settings for a 2 GB Memory
Address Space
Mapping Modes
DDR Memory Regions Visible at MSS/HPMS DDR Address Space for Different Modes
MSS/HPMS DDR
Space 0
(0×A0000000-
0×AFFFFFFF)
MSS/HPMS DDR
Space 1
(0×B0000000-
0×BFFFFFFF)
MSS/HPMS DDR
Space 2
(0×C0000000-
0×CFFFFFFF)
MSS/HPMS DDR
Space 3
(0×D0000000-
0×DFFFFFFF)
0000
Region 2
Region 3
Region 4
Region 5
0001
Region 0
Region 1
Region 2
Region 3
0010
Region 0
Region 1
Region 2
Region 3
0011
Region 4
Region 5
Region 6
Region 7
0110
Region 0
Region 1
Region 2
Region 3
0111
Region 0
Region 1
Region 4
Region 5
1000
Region 0
Region 1
Region 6
Region 7
Table 20 •
Accessed DDR Memory Regions Based on Mode Settings for a 1 GB Memory
Address Space
Mapping Modes
DDR Memory Regions Visible at HPMS DDR Address Space for Different Modes
MSS/HPMS DDR
Space 0
(0×A0000000-
0×AFFFFFFF)
MSS/HPMS DDR
Space 1
(0×B0000000-
0×BFFFFFFF)
MSS/HPMS DDR
Space 2
(0×C0000000-
0×CFFFFFFF)
MSS/HPMS DDR
Space 3
(0×D0000000-
0×DFFFFFFF)
0000
Region 2
Region 3
Region 0
Region 1
0001
Region 0
Region 1
Region 2
Region 3
0010
Region 0
Region 1
Region 2
Region 3